Dear Gramps,
I was reading the Pearl of Great Price last night. And I was reading the Book of Moses and the Book of Abraham and I was wondering if there was ever the full works of both books. So is there the works of the Book of Moses and the Book of Abraham in existence today? And why don’t we have the full publishing of the Book of Moses and the Book of Abraham?
Amanda, from Narrabri, New South Wales, Australia

Dear Amanda,
The Book of Moses in the Pearl of Great Price is the Joseph Smith Translation (JST) of selections from the Book of Genesis in the Bible. Other parts of the JST are contained as footnotes and as an addendum to the Bibles published by the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. Although called a translation, Joseph Smith did not have some early document that he converted from another language into English. Rather, the JST was a revelation from God, correcting errors that had crept into the current editions of the Bible. I am not acquainted with the total extent of those revisions. I only know of those published, as mentioned above.
The Book of Abraham, on the other hand, is a direct translation from hieroglyphic inscriptions on papyri that had fallen into the hands of Joseph Smith. Other papyri containing other sacred writings were also translated, such as the record of Joseph who was sold into Egypt, but these were not published, and I have no idea if a record of the translation of the Book of Joseph exists.
